Объект Command в ADO

Объект Command

Объект ADO Command используется для выполнения одного простого запроса к базе данных. Этот запрос может выполнять такие действия, как создание, добавление, получение, удаление или обновление записей.

Если этот запрос используется для получения данных, эти данные будут возвращены в виде объекта RecordSet. Это означает, что полученные данные могут быть обработаны свойствами,集合ами, методами или событиями объекта RecordSet.

Основной характеристикой объекта Command является возможность использования хранимых запросов и хранимых процедур с параметрами.

ProgID

set objCommand=Server.CreateObject("ADODB.command")

Свойство

Свойство Описание
ActiveConnection Устанавливает или возвращает строку, которая содержит определение подключения или объекта Connection.
CommandText Устанавливает или возвращает строковое значение, содержащее команду поставщика (например, инструкцию SOL, имя таблицы или вызов хранимой процедуры). По умолчанию значение равно "" (нулевая строка).
CommandTimeout Устанавливает или возвращает целочисленный значение, которое указывает время ожидания выполнения команды (в единицах времени - секундах). По умолчанию значение равно 30.
CommandType Устанавливает или возвращает тип объекта Command.
Name Устанавливает или возвращает имя объекта Command.
Prepared Указывает, сохраняется ли компилированная версия команды (подготовленная версия) перед выполнением.
State Возвращает значение, которое описывает состояние объекта Command: открыт, закрыт, подключен, выполняется или данные извлечены.

Метод

Метод Описание
Cancel Отменить одно выполнение метода.
CreateParameter Создание нового объекта Parameter.
Execute Выполнение запроса, SQL-запроса или хранимой процедуры, содержащихся в свойстве CommandText.

Сборник

Сборник Описание
Параметры Все параметры, содержащие объект Command.
Свойства Все свойства, содержащие объект Command.